During a tour through the southwest of the USA, the large nature parks are often visited, such as the Grand Canyon, Zion and Arches.
One of the most evocative canyons is the Lower Antelope Canyon in Arizona. It is only a few hundred meters long, a few meters wide and a dozen meters high. The water, which still flows frequently through this canyon, has worn down the rock walls in such a way that beautiful curves have formed. The light, which falls from above into the canyon, creates a very special atmosphere and produces very beautiful images. The warm tones of the rock come to life in this picture.
